Our Freeskating program for Grades 3–4 is designed to help young skaters develop skill, balance, and confidence while discovering the freedom and excitement of skating.
This program introduces students to the techniques of freeskating — from basic balance and turning to smooth gliding and creative movement.Through safe, progressive training, children learn to move confidently while improving strength, coordination, and rhythm.
Each session blends structured lessons with free practice, allowing skaters to develop their own style and enjoy every moment on the rink.
